The environment or home strand of the Balanced System is where you can find ideas, suggestions and resources that can help you organise your home to help your child develop their understanding, talking and communication.  You will find suggestions of simple changes that can help a lot, such as turning off the TV if you are playing with your child, through to ideas of resources that you might get with the help of your child's setting or school or even a specialist such as a speech and language therapist if your child has identified needs.

Switch off and talk

Babies learn from watching the adults around them, switching off devices supports their communication development.  This webpage and leaflet provides you with information about why this is important.

National Literacy Trust Tips for talking leaflets

The National Literacy Trust provides a wide range of parent-friendly downloadable leaflets outlining tips for talking, why talking to your baby matters and the benefits for their development. The ideas include information for talking in daily routines such as during nappy changing, information for dads and activities to support communication when out and about.

Small Talk

Small Talk helps parents turn the activities they are already doing with their baby every day into new opportunities to build communication skills. It includes a website featuring simple videos, tips and information to help chat, play and read with their baby. The activities include ideas around meal times and other daily routines.
